What is Windows VPS in simple terms? A Windows VPS, or Windows Virtual Private Server, is a virtual server that runs the Windows operating system. It offers dedicated resources within a larger physical server, providing enhanced control and performance compared to shared hosting solutions.
Imagine a powerful physical computer, also known as a server. Through a process called virtualization, this server is divided into multiple independent virtual machines. Each of these virtual machines is a Virtual Private Server (VPS).
A Windows VPS operates just like a dedicated physical server but at a lower cost. Each VPS has its own isolated environment, complete with its own operating system (in this case, Windows Server), dedicated resources, and a unique IP address. This isolation ensures that the activities of one VPS do not impact others on the same physical machine.
A Windows VPS comprises several essential components that work together to provide a robust hosting environment. These include the Windows Server operating system, dedicated resources like CPU and RAM, storage space, bandwidth for data transfer, and often a control panel for easier management.
The Windows Server Operating System is the core software that allows you to run applications and manage the server. Different versions are available, such as Windows Server 2019 and Windows Server 2022, each offering specific features and capabilities.
Dedicated Resources such as CPU cores and RAM are allocated specifically to your VPS. This ensures that you have a consistent level of performance for your applications and website, unlike shared hosting where resources are shared among many users.
Bandwidth and Data Transfer refer to the amount of data that can be transferred to and from your server within a given period. A sufficient amount of bandwidth is crucial for ensuring fast loading times for your website and smooth operation of your applications.
Remote Desktop Protocol (RDP) access is a key feature that allows you to connect to your Windows VPS remotely and manage it as if you were sitting in front of it. This provides a graphical interface for easy administration.
Many Windows VPS providers also offer a Control Panel, such as Plesk, which provides a user-friendly web interface for managing various aspects of your server, including websites, databases, and email accounts.
One of the primary advantages of a Windows VPS is the enhanced performance and reliability it offers compared to shared hosting. Because you have dedicated resources, your server's performance is not affected by the usage of other users on the same physical machine.
For example, if another website on a shared server experiences a sudden surge in traffic, it can slow down all other websites on that server. With a Windows VPS, your allocated resources remain consistent, ensuring stable and reliable performance for your applications and website visitors. This is crucial for businesses that rely on their online presence for revenue or critical operations.
A Windows VPS provides you with a high degree of control and flexibility over your server environment. With root or administrator access, you have the freedom to install custom software, configure server settings, and tailor the environment to your specific needs.
For instance, if you need to run a specific version of a software package or install a custom component that is not supported on a shared hosting environment, a Windows VPS allows you to do so. This level of control is essential for developers and businesses with unique software requirements.
Windows VPS solutions are highly scalable, allowing you to easily adjust your server resources as your needs evolve. If your website traffic increases or your application requires more processing power or storage, you can typically upgrade your VPS plan with minimal downtime.
For example, if you are launching a new marketing campaign that you expect to drive a significant increase in website traffic, you can temporarily scale up your VPS resources to handle the surge and then scale back down if needed. This flexibility ensures that you only pay for the resources you need at any given time.
A Windows VPS offers a cost-effective balance between the affordability of shared hosting and the power and control of a dedicated server. While shared hosting is the most budget-friendly option, it often comes with limitations in terms of resources and control.
Dedicated servers, on the other hand, offer maximum power and control but can be significantly more expensive. A Windows VPS provides a middle ground, offering dedicated resources and considerable control at a more accessible price point. This makes it an attractive option for individuals and businesses that need more than shared hosting but are not yet ready for the investment of a dedicated server.
The most significant advantage of a Windows VPS is its ability to run applications and software specifically designed for the Windows operating system. This includes a wide range of technologies commonly used in business and development.
For example, if you need to run applications built using the .NET framework, ASP.NET, or if your database system is Microsoft SQL Server, a Windows VPS is the ideal hosting solution. These technologies are tightly integrated with the Windows Server environment, ensuring optimal performance and compatibility. Additionally, if you prefer using Windows-based tools and interfaces for server management, a Windows VPS provides a familiar and comfortable environment.
As mentioned earlier, a primary use case for Windows VPS is hosting websites and web applications that are built using Microsoft technologies. This includes e-commerce sites developed with ASP.NET, content management systems (CMS) that require a Windows server environment, and custom web applications built on the .NET framework.
For instance, a company that has developed an internal web application using C# and ASP.NET would need a Windows VPS to host it and make it accessible to their employees. Similarly, a website that utilizes SQL Server for its database would also require a Windows VPS to ensure compatibility and optimal performance.
A Windows VPS can be configured as a remote desktop server, allowing users to access a Windows desktop environment from anywhere with an internet connection. This is particularly useful for businesses with remote teams or individuals who need to access specific Windows applications or files from different locations or devices.
For example, a small business owner might set up a Windows VPS as a remote desktop server so that their employees can securely access their work environment, including specific software and shared files, from their home computers or while traveling. This enhances flexibility and productivity for remote teams.
While Linux is often the preferred choice for many game servers, some popular multiplayer games offer dedicated server software that runs on Windows Server. In such cases, a Windows VPS can be used to host a private game server, allowing gamers to customize their gaming environment and play with friends.
For example, the Java Edition of Minecraft can run on a Windows VPS, allowing players to set up their own multi-player worlds with specific rules and modifications. Other games that might have Windows Server compatible dedicated server software could also be hosted on a Windows VPS, providing a stable and performant gaming experience.
Software developers often utilize Windows VPS environments for development and testing purposes. A VPS provides an isolated and configurable environment where developers can install different software versions, test their applications under various conditions, and ensure compatibility with the Windows operating system.
For instance, a developer working on a new feature for a .NET application might set up a Windows VPS to mimic the production environment and thoroughly test the new code before deploying it to the live server. This helps in identifying and resolving potential bugs or compatibility issues early in the development process, leading to more stable and reliable software releases.
A Windows VPS can also be used as a secure and accessible file storage and backup solution. Businesses and individuals can store important documents, media files, and backups on their VPS, providing a centralized and easily accessible location for their data.
For example, a small business might use a Windows VPS to store daily backups of their critical business data, ensuring that they have a readily available copy in case of any hardware failures or other unforeseen events. The remote accessibility of the VPS also allows users to retrieve their files from anywhere with an internet connection.
When selecting a Windows VPS provider, it is crucial to carefully consider the server resources and specifications offered in their plans. This includes the amount of CPU power (measured in cores), RAM (in gigabytes), storage space (both the type, such as SSD or HDD, and the capacity), and the allocated bandwidth or data transfer limit.
For example, a website with high traffic or an application that requires significant processing power will need a VPS plan with more CPU cores and RAM compared to a small personal blog. Similarly, a website with a lot of media files will require more storage space. Understanding your resource requirements is the first step in choosing the right VPS plan. SSD storage is generally preferred over traditional HDD storage due to its significantly faster read and write speeds, which can lead to improved website and application performance.
As briefly mentioned earlier, Windows VPS hosting typically comes in two management options: managed and unmanaged. Understanding the difference is crucial for making the right choice.
With a managed Windows VPS, the hosting provider takes responsibility for many of the technical aspects of server management, such as initial setup, operating system updates, security patching, and basic troubleshooting. This option is ideal for users who are new to server administration or who prefer to focus on their website or applications rather than the underlying server infrastructure. For instance, a small business owner who lacks in-house IT expertise might opt for a managed VPS to ensure their server is properly maintained and secure without requiring them to have deep technical knowledge.
On the other hand, an unmanaged Windows VPS gives you complete control over the server environment. You are responsible for all aspects of server administration, including installing and configuring software, managing security, performing updates, and troubleshooting any issues that arise. This option is typically preferred by users with strong technical skills and those who require a highly customized server environment. For example, a software developer might choose an unmanaged VPS to have full control over the operating system and installed software to precisely match their development and testing needs.
Security is a paramount concern when choosing a Windows VPS provider. It is essential to inquire about the security measures implemented by the provider to protect your server and data. Common security features to look for include:
Firewall: A firewall acts as a barrier between your server and the internet, blocking unauthorized access and malicious traffic.
DDoS Protection: Distributed Denial of Service (DDoS) attacks can overwhelm your server with traffic, causing it to become unavailable. A good hosting provider will have measures in place to mitigate DDoS attacks.
Regular Security Audits: Providers that conduct regular security audits are more likely to identify and address potential vulnerabilities in their infrastructure.
Data Backups: Having regular backups of your server data is crucial in case of data loss due to hardware failure, human error, or security breaches. Check if the provider offers automated backup services.
For example, if you are hosting an e-commerce website that handles sensitive customer data, ensuring that your VPS provider offers robust security features is of utmost importance to protect your customers' information and maintain their trust.
Uptime refers to the percentage of time that your server is operational and accessible over a given period. High uptime is crucial for ensuring that your website or applications are consistently available to your users. Look for providers that offer a strong uptime guarantee, typically 99.9% or higher.
For instance, if you rely on your website for business, even a small amount of downtime can result in lost revenue and damage to your reputation. Therefore, choosing a provider with a proven track record of reliability and high uptime is essential. Check the provider's Service Level Agreement (SLA) for details on their uptime guarantee and any compensation they offer for downtime that falls below the guaranteed level.
Responsive and knowledgeable customer support is vital, especially if you encounter any issues with your VPS or need assistance with server management. Check the provider's support options, such as 24/7 availability, phone support, email support, and live chat.
For example, if your website suddenly goes offline, you will want to be able to quickly contact your hosting provider's support team to diagnose and resolve the issue. Reading reviews and testimonials from other customers can give you an idea of the quality and responsiveness of a provider's customer support.
While price is an important consideration, it should not be the only factor when choosing a Windows VPS provider. Focus on the overall value you are getting for your money, considering the resources, features, support, and reliability offered in each plan.
For instance, a slightly more expensive plan from a reputable provider with excellent support and a strong uptime guarantee might be a better value in the long run than a very cheap plan from a provider with poor performance and unreliable support. Compare the specifications and features of different plans and providers to find the best balance between price and value for your specific needs.
The physical location of the hosting provider's data center can impact the performance of your VPS, particularly for users who are geographically distant from the server. Choosing a server location that is closer to your target audience can help reduce latency and improve website loading speeds.
For example, if the majority of your website visitors are located in Europe, choosing a hosting provider with a data center in Europe would be beneficial. Many hosting providers offer multiple data center locations to choose from, allowing you to select the one that is most optimal for your target audience.
